Understanding the Fundamentals of Minecraft Construction
Before you start constructing monumental projects, it's crucial to grasp the fundamental concepts of Minecraft construction. This involves understanding the game's mechanics, resource management, and the principles of design. Think of it like learning the ABCs before writing a novel. First, you'll want to get acquainted with the different blocks. Minecraft boasts a huge variety of blocks, each with unique properties and visual appeal. From the humble dirt block to the more sophisticated stone bricks and quartz, the choice of blocks dramatically influences the look and feel of your builds. Learn about different block types and their characteristics. This includes understanding the crafting recipes to acquire them. Secondly, resource management plays a vital role in Minecraft survival mode. You will need to gather wood, stone, iron, and other materials to construct your projects. It's smart to establish effective resource gathering strategies early on, such as building a dedicated tree farm or mining efficiently. Efficient resource management means less time spent gathering and more time building. In addition to resources, the game's survival mechanics, like hunger, health, and enemy encounters, impact your construction. Thus, planning is important. Planning can minimize wasted time. Think about the location, size, and function of your build. Sketching your ideas on paper or using online tools can help visualize your project before you begin placing blocks. Don’t be afraid to experiment, though. Many of the most iconic Minecraft structures started as simple ideas. Finally, learn to use the game's controls efficiently. Understand how to place and break blocks, use the inventory, and navigate the environment. Mastering these core aspects of the game will significantly boost your construction speed and efficiency. By focusing on these fundamental aspects of the game, you'll be well-prepared to take on any Minecraft building challenge.
Choosing Your Building Style
One of the most exciting aspects of Minecraft construction is choosing your building style. This decision heavily influences the aesthetic of your creations and allows you to express your individual creativity. Whether you are creating Minecraft houses or planning grand Minecraft castles, there's a style to suit every taste. One popular style is the classic medieval aesthetic, characterized by stone walls, wooden beams, and towering turrets. This style is excellent for creating imposing Minecraft castles or charming villages. Another is the modern style. It embraces clean lines, glass windows, and a minimalist design. It's perfect for constructing sleek, contemporary Minecraft houses and urban environments. Furthermore, if you are looking for something more rustic, the rural style draws inspiration from nature, using natural materials like wood, stone, and leaves to create cozy, inviting builds, such as cabins, farmhouses, and countryside structures. If you're a fan of something futuristic, this style uses advanced materials, such as polished stone, glass, and neon lights, to create sleek, high-tech structures. Ultimately, your choice of building style will depend on your personal preference and the environment you're building in. Experiment with different styles and observe how they interact with each other. Try blending multiple styles for unique and eye-catching results. It's all about finding what resonates with your imagination and expresses your individual creativity. Remember, practice and experimentation are key to developing your unique style.
Designing Your Minecraft Structures: Tips and Tricks
Alright, so you've got the basics down, and you're ready to start designing. This is where the magic really begins. Designing your Minecraft structures involves a blend of creativity, planning, and technical know-how. Let's delve into some invaluable tips and tricks to help you create impressive builds. First off, before you even place a block, brainstorm your design. Sketching your ideas on paper or using a digital design tool can save you time and frustration. Consider the function of your structure. Is it a house, a farm, or a sprawling castle? Think about the layout and how you'll use the space. Next, choose your color palette wisely. The colors you select will have a huge impact on the aesthetic of your build. Choose colors that complement each other and reflect the mood you want to create. Using contrasting colors can make certain features stand out. Pay attention to the texture. Texture adds depth and visual interest to your builds. Use a variety of blocks with different textures to create a more dynamic and visually appealing result. For example, combine smooth blocks with rougher ones for a pleasing contrast. Don't underestimate the power of symmetry and asymmetry. Symmetrical designs can be very satisfying and create a sense of balance. However, asymmetrical designs can be more dynamic and visually interesting. Experiment to see which suits your style. Furthermore, add details. These are small touches that bring your builds to life. Add things like fences, stairs, and decorative blocks to create the feel you desire. Include lighting. Proper lighting is essential for both functionality and aesthetics. Use a mix of torches, lanterns, and other light sources to illuminate your build and create a mood. Finally, get inspired by the world around you. Look at real-world architecture, other Minecraft building projects, and online resources for ideas. Don't be afraid to experiment, learn from your mistakes, and adapt your design as you build. With planning, attention to detail, and a touch of creativity, you can create impressive and memorable Minecraft structures. Remember, every builder started somewhere!

Practical Projects: Building Houses, Castles, and More
Alright, guys, let's get our hands dirty and dive into some practical projects. We will cover ideas for Minecraft houses, imposing Minecraft castles, and other inspiring creations. For Minecraft houses, start with a simple, functional design. Consider factors like space, resources, and ease of construction. Choose a style, such as a modern house, a rustic cabin, or a cozy cottage. Make sure it has the basic necessities, such as a bedroom, kitchen, and storage. Add decorative elements. Add some style to your home by adding furniture, artwork, and other decorative items. Enhance the interior with custom furniture and lighting. For Minecraft castles, planning is critical. Before you start building, plan the layout, size, and features of your castle. Consider the use of walls, towers, and courtyards. Experiment with different materials and designs to create a unique look. Incorporate defensive features like moats, drawbridges, and arrow slits to protect your castle. Add intricate details, such as banners, flags, and statues, to enhance its aesthetic appeal. Furthermore, you can create farms. Designing farms for food, resources, and automated systems is an excellent skill. Build a variety of farms, like crop farms, animal farms, and villager trading halls. Combine design elements to make them aesthetically appealing. Then, take the opportunity to experiment with redstone. Use redstone circuits and contraptions to automate farming processes and enhance your efficiency. Don’t stop there. Be creative and think outside the box. Create unique and original structures that reflect your personal style. Remember, building is all about expressing your creativity and having fun. Explore different styles, experiment with different techniques, and don't be afraid to take on challenging projects. You will learn by doing, and the results will be awesome!
